Unsupervised Recovery of Food Taxonomy from Volatile Compound Profiles: A UMAP Analysis of 450 Ingredients

Without supervision or human-coded labels, a UMAP projection of 7,464 volatile compounds across 450 ingredients reproduces conventional food categories — and surfaces cross-category molecular bridges that traditional culinary intuition misses.

Johnson, M. C. (2026). Zenodo. DOI: 10.5281/zenodo.19719459
